    Vestibulo-ocular Reflex serves to move the eyes at an equal velocity but in the direction opposite to head movement.
    This keeps the eyes still in space and maintains visual fixation while the head is in motion.
    There are several ways to examine the VOR, including the doll’s eye test, head thrust test, dynamic visual acuity, and calorics.
    The Medial longitudinal fasciculus (MLF) is the crucial fibre pathway that is important for this reflex to work properly.
    It can be damaged in brainstem lesions( stroke).
    It is used for neurological examination of cranial nerves 3, 6, and 8, the reflex arc including brainstem nuclei, and overall gross brainstem function.
    Turning the head in one direction causes the eyes to turn in the opposite direction.
    This response indicates that the pathways connecting the vestibular nuclei in the medulla to the extraocular nuclei in the pons and midbrain functioning and that the brainstem is intact.
